Requests entering the Quillmark platform carry a trace header injected at the Gatewright edge; every downstream service must propagate it unchanged or spans will orphan in the Spanview collector. As on-call, your first move for a missing-trace page is to query Spanview for the request's entry span and walk the hop list. Queries against the collector's internal API require authentication. The on-call credential for the Spanview query endpoint is provided below.

API key for yagag-fawif: zpat4_Gful

First-Day Checklist — Item 7: Turnstile Upgrade Briefing

The ground-floor turnstiles at Aldermere Point were replaced last month with the new Vextis gates, which read badges on the right-hand panel rather than the top plate. Walk each new starter through one full entry and exit cycle before leaving them unsupervised, as misreads lock the lane for thirty seconds. If the starter's badge has not yet been printed, they may use the temporary facilities pass code provided below.

badge for kajof-tawif: bdg-MPI-3

**Ticket: Thumbnail queue vault locked after node replacement**

Context for future maintainers: the Pixelmere thumbnail generation queue stores its worker credentials in a sealed vault. Last night's node replacement triggered an auto-reseal, so workers can't dequeue jobs and the backlog is growing roughly 400 images per hour. Manual unseal is the documented fix; steps are in the ops runbook, section four. To save you a scavenger hunt, the vault's recovery passphrase is recorded directly below.

vault phrase of yaguf-hahaf = druath-holix

Welcome, plugin folks! Snapgrove (our UI snapshot-testing service) runs in three environments: sandbox, staging, and prod. Sandbox is where your plugin should live until it stops mangling baselines — it resets nightly, so don't store anything precious there. Staging mirrors prod's renderer versions but with looser rate limits, which makes it great for diff-heavy test suites. Prod is invite-only for plugins; ping the platform crew when you're ready. Each environment reads its own config bundle, and sandbox currently ships with these values:

config for yadup-yahop:
OLIAX_LOG_LEVEL=error
OLIAX_METRICS_HOST=metrics.oliax.qirvanlabs.internal
OLIAX_POOL_SIZE=32